39// Class description :
40//
41// G4Xt : a singleton to handle GUI sessions and visualization
42// drivers built over Xt. It permits to have one Xt main loop for
43// the whole application. The Xt toolkit is inited in the
44// constructor. It is done once for the whole application.
45//
46// Class description - end :
